The Asia Group is using technology to automate grunt work, freeing up experts to do more in-depth analysis of geopolitical trends.
Summary
This article explores how the geopolitical consultancy The Asia Group leverages AI to automate information retrieval and enhance predictive modeling of high-stakes global events. By integrating AI into trend analysis, the firm aims to free human experts for deeper strategic evaluations of volatile scenarios such as maritime chokepoint closures. While the focus is on commercial and geopolitical consulting, the shift toward AI-enhanced prediction represents a significant advancement in monitoring systemic global stability risks. The adoption of these tools by major consultancies reflects a maturing frontier in AI capabilities used to manage high-impact, low-probability events.
